Bitcoin Scalability: Challenges and Solutions

Bitcoin scalability is about how well the network can handle a large number of transactions. To put it another way, it's about how much the Bitcoin network can scale up to meet the increasing demand for transactions.

But why is scalability so important for Bitcoin?

If the network can't handle the amount of traffic it gets, it won't work properly.

In other words, if Bitcoin can't scale, it won't be able to realize its full potential.

So, what measures are being taken to address these scalability challenges?

Today, we'll talk about the Bitcoin scalability problem and solutions developed to address these problems.

Bitcoin's Scalability Problem in the Past

Bitcoin has had its set of scalability issues in the past, which have caused controversies and debates, and the drive for further developments.

The Bitcoin network is limited by its underlying technology as it is designed to process a finite number of transactions in a given time. This limitation causes network congestion which ultimately leads to longer wait times for transactions to be confirmed.

Bitcoin’s Block Size Limit

The Bitcoin block size limit is the maximum amount of data that can be included in a single block on the blockchain. The limit is currently set at 1 megabyte. This limit is important for scalability, as it helps to keep the size of the blockchain manageable.

However, with increasing network usage, the block size limit is becoming unsuitable, as it cannot accommodate the increasing demand for transactions.

The Effects of Transaction Backlog and Fees

As the need for transactions surpassed the network's capacity, competition for block space increased. This increasing backlog of transactions on Bitcoin results in higher transaction fees and several unconfirmed transactions. There were over 41,000 unconfirmed transactions on March 10 2023 alone.

Furthermore, the backlog of transactions can lead to increased miner costs and reduced miner incentives, potentially leading to a decrease in the number of miners on the network.

As more people use Bitcoin, the strain on the network increases which leads to a more pronounced scalability problem.

Solutions to Bitcoin Scalability Issues

As Bitcoin became more popular, the need to scale up the network and make it more efficient also grew. Many solutions have been developed toward tackling the scalability problem.

Below, we’ll explore key Bitcoin scalability solutions

Segregated Witness (SegWit)

SegWit is a protocol upgrade that was implemented on 21 July 2017 via a software upgrade referred to as Bitcoin Improvement Proposal (BIP) 91. The idea behind SegWit is to separate the signature data from the transaction data in the blockchain. By doing this, the amount of data that needs to be processed is reduced, thus improving transaction speed.

SegWit also helps to reduce transaction fees and helps to protect against malleability attacks (a situation where a heinous actor changes a transaction ID before it is validated on the network).

Lightning Network

The Lightning Network was proposed by Joseph Poon and Thaddeus Dryja in February 2015. Its mainnet was released in March 2018 as a second-layer solution for Bitcoin transactions.

The Lightning Network is a system of payment channels that enables transactions between two parties off the blockchain. This means that transactions can be conducted quickly and without having to wait for the network’s confirmation. This is a major benefit for scalability because it reduces the amount of data that needs to be stored on the blockchain and allows for faster transactions.

Schnorr Signature

The Schnorr signature algorithm is a signature scheme developed by computer scientist and mathematician, Claus Schnorr in 1989. The Schnorr signatures were implemented in Bitcoin in BIP-340 on 14 November 2021.

The Schnorr signature algorithm is more secure and efficient than the ECDSA (Elliptic Curve Digital Signature Algorithm) previously used by Bitcoin. It works by combining multiple signatures into a single valid signature - hence the term multisig

The Role of Off-Chain Solutions

Off-chain solutions are a notable way of improving Bitcoin's scalability. It involves moving transactions off the blockchain into a separate system. This can improve transaction speed and reduce transaction fees.

Some off-chain solutions, such as the Lightning Network, also provide additional security features. Other examples of off-chain solutions include Liquid Network which focuses on enterprises, institutional investors, and other transactions involving large amounts of Bitcoin.

There are other layer 2 and layer 3 solutions being developed which will further improve Bitcoin’s scalability and thus lead to more adoption. An example is the RGB Smart Contract Protocol which enables the execution of complex smart contracts on the Bitcoin blockchain.

Criticisms and Limitations of Proposed Solutions

One of the major issues with off-chain solutions is that they can lead to the centralization of power. This is because the majority of the nodes on these solutions could be controlled by a few centralized entities, which can make it difficult to maintain a decentralized system.

These centralized entities can potentially manipulate the network and its data, leading to issues with trust and reliability. Having significant centralization could also expose loopholes to malicious actors who can take advantage of the solutions.

Another issue is the technical challenges of implementing some scalability solutions. Blockchain is a complex system that requires a great deal of technical expertise to operate. As such, many of the proposed solutions are difficult to implement as they require a deep understanding of the underlying technology and its complexities.

This can make it harder for developers to stay up to date with the latest advances in Bitcoin technology and can lead to delays in implementation.

Finally, it's important to consider the impact of proposed solutions on network security. As blockchain technology grows, so do the risks associated with it.

Many proposed solutions are designed to increase the efficiency of the blockchain. However, if they are not implemented correctly, they can reduce the security of the network by introducing new attack vectors and vulnerabilities. This is especially true for decentralized ecosystems like Bitcoin, as they can be more vulnerable to attack than centralized solutions.

Future of Bitcoin Scalability

The future of Bitcoin scalability is an interesting topic in the Bitcoin community. Developers are constantly working to ensure that Bitcoin can scale to meet the increasing demand for its services.

The Lightning Network is predicted to continue to grow and enable more people to use Bitcoin. As of writing, new channels and the number of nodes on the Lightning Network are rapidly increasing.

The potential impact of scalability improvements on Bitcoin adoption is substantial. Faster and more secure transactions mean that users are more likely to use Bitcoin for everyday transactions. This could lead to an increase in merchant adoption, which would further increase Bitcoin's user base.

Scalability improvements will also make it easier for developers to build applications native to the Bitcoin ecosystem, which could lead to the development of more innovative and useful applications.

However, it's crucial to recognize the possibility of future scalability challenges. As the number of users and transactions on the Bitcoin network continues to grow, scalability solutions will need to be improved and adapted to meet the demands of the network.


Bitcoin's scalability issues have been a major obstacle to its growth and adoption. To address this problem, numerous solutions have been developed, including SegWit, the Lightning Network, and Schnorr signatures. There are other incredible layer 2 and 3 solutions that are also being developed on Bitcoin.

These solutions have the potential to significantly improve Bitcoin's scalability, making it faster, cheaper, and more secure for users.

However, it is also essential to recognize the potential challenges that these solutions may bring. Blockchain technology is complex and requires proficient technical knowledge to utilize. As such, scalability solutions must be implemented carefully in order to maintain Bitcoin’s security and reliability.

Continuous research and development are also needed for the advancement of Bitcoin scalability solutions. As the network grows and demand for Bitcoin increases, scalability solutions must improve and be able to adapt to the demands of the network.